ILEAP - Inclusive Leisure Education Activities Project

Main information

ILEAP is a registered Charity operating in South Warwickshire. Our aim is to include disabled people aged 4 years and over into leisure activities of their choice. ILEAP targets people with a mild / moderate learning disability although anybody can join if they think the project will benefit them. ILEAP run an annual programme of clubs, youth groups and holiday provision aimed at building confidence and raising self esteem and promoting independence. These small group sessions give our members the opportunity to meet up with their friends old and new and take part in well structured and well resourced activities. All of the activities take place in the local community which helps to raise awareness of disability and faciliate social change. Our team of Youth Workers, Support Friends and Volunteers assist our members in their chosen activities and offer friendship, encouragement and support.
